Handover for the Embercall GPU memory profiling stack: the allocator-trace reviewer dashboard is stable, and nightly capture jobs are green. One open item — the review account for trace sign-off expired yesterday. Recover it through the Embercall admin recovery flow, which will ask for the team recovery passphrase shown directly below this note.

unlock words, bawef-kahap: sorax-sorir-quenys-aldok

Ticket #4482 — Catalog cache invalidation

Stale entries in the Brambleware product catalog are not clearing after price updates; customers may see old prices for up to two hours. A fix adjusting the invalidation keys is ready but requires sign-off before deploy. Support should hold related refund requests until approval lands from the responsible engineer.

signatory, yahog-badug: Quenix Ulaael

Q: Can staff use the goods lift at Wrenfield House? A: No. The goods lift is reserved for deliveries and Facilities use only, to keep the loading schedule clear for Calloway Freight's daily runs. Staff and visitors should use the passenger lifts in the main core. Facilities desk colleagues moving bulky items may use it outside delivery windows (before 08:00 or after 16:30), provided the lift log is filled in. Access requires the service keypad by the gate; enter the code below.

door code, kadup-hahap: bdg-CLLJDL-16701731